2. Common Types of Kids' Bunk Beds
The marketplace has actually developed far beyond the squeaky metal frames of the past. Today, makers provide diverse configurations tailored to different family requirements.
cheap bunk beds Bed TypeDescriptionBest Suited ForStandard Twin-over-TwinTwo single mattresses stacked vertically. The most traditional and space-efficient model.Brother or sisters sharing a bed room or kids who like sleepovers.Twin-over-FullA twin-sized bed on the top and a bigger full-sized bed on the bottom.Older children, teens, or rooms where parents sometimes need to rest.L-Shaped Bunk BedThe leading bed is perpendicular to the bottom bed, often developing space for a desk or bookshelf beneath.Corner layouts and spaces that need integrated workstation combination.Loft BedA single elevated bed with open space, a desk, or a play house underneath (no bottom bunk beds near me).Only children, smaller sized spaces, or maximizing flooring area for activities.Triple Bunk BedFunctions 3 sleeping areas, typically set up in an L-shape or featuring a pull-out trundle bed.Big households, vacation homes, or frequent slumber party hosts.3.
